Essential Precautions to Ensure Successful Root Canal Treatment for Dental Patients and Minimize Complications During Procedures

  Summary: Root canal treatment is a common dental procedure aimed at saving infected or damaged teeth. To ensure its success and minimize complications, essential precautions must be observed before, during, and after the procedure. This article explores four critical areas: thorough patient assessment, effective anesthesia administration, sterile technique, and post-operative care. Each area highlights best practices that dental professionals can implement to enhance patient outcomes and reduce the risk of complications. By adhering to these precautions, practitioners can provide a seamless experience for patients undergoing root canal therapy.

  

1. Comprehensive Patient Assessment Procedures

  Before commencing any dental procedure, especially root canal therapy, a thorough assessment of the patient is paramount. This begins with a detailed medical history review to uncover any potential contraindications, allergies, or underlying health issues that could complicate treatment. Understanding the patient’s past dental experiences can also provide insights into anxiety levels, thus tailoring the approach accordingly.

  Additionally, diagnostic imaging, such as X-rays or cone-beam computed tomography (CBCT), should be employed to evaluate the tooths condition accurately. This imaging helps identify the extent of infection, shape of the root canals, and the presence of any additional complications, such as fractures or abscesses. Notably, accurate diagnosis is crucial for planning an effective treatment strategy.

  Furthermore, discussing the procedure with the patient can enhance their understanding and alleviate anxiety. This not only builds trust but also encourages open communication, allowing patients to voice their concerns, which must be addressed by the dental team before proceeding.

  

2. Effective Anesthesia Administration Techniques

  Administering effective anesthesia is a cornerstone of successful root canal treatment. Utilizing local anesthetics tailored to the patient’s needs can significantly enhance comfort. Dentists should consider factors such as patient anxiety, previous responses to anesthesia, and any existing health conditions when determining the type and dosage of anesthetic to use.

  Moreover, employing techniques such as a slow injection rate and buffering of anesthetic solutions can reduce discomfort during administration. The dentist should confirm the efficacy of the anesthesia before commencing the procedure through rigorous tests, ensuring that the patient experiences minimal pain.

  If the patient exhibits heightened anxiety levels, sedation options may be explored. Sedation dentistry can help manage discomfort and anxiety, enabling the patient to remain calm and cooperative during the procedure, which in turn leads to more successful outcomes.

  

3. Importance of Sterile Technique in Dentistry

  Infection control is crucial during dental procedures, especially in root canal treatments where the pulp chamber is accessed directly. Adhering to sterile techniques minimizes the risk of contamination and post-operative infections. This entails using sterilized instruments, wearing gloves and masks, and maintaining a clean workspace.

  Additionally, the use of barriers such as rubber dams can isolate the tooth from saliva, further reducing contamination risks. This isolation not only protects the working area but also enhances visibility and access, allowing for a more effective treatment.

  Continuous staff training on infection control protocols is also vital. Ensuring that all team members are updated on the latest guidelines and practices fosters a culture of safety and professionalism, which is essential for patient trust and optimal treatment outcomes.

  

4. Thorough Post-Operative Care Protocols

  Post-operative care is integral to the success of root canal treatments. Providing patients with clear and comprehensive instructions on self-care after the procedure can significantly influence healing and recovery. This includes guidelines on medications, dietary restrictions, and signs of potential complications.

  Scheduled follow-up appointments are essential to monitor the healing process and address any arising issues. During these visits, dentists can evaluate the success of the treatment and provide additional interventions if necessary, thus preventing further complications.

  Educating patients about the importance of maintaining oral hygiene and regular dental check-ups is also crucial. A proactive approach to dental health significantly reduces the risk of future complications and improves long-term outcomes.
